# Flaglight Rollouts — Approvals

Quick version for on-call: any rollout touching more than 5% of traffic needs an approval in Flaglight before the ramp continues. Kill switches don't need approval — just flip them and note it in the incident channel. Scheduled ramps pause automatically if error budget burns hot. If you're stuck at 2 a.m. with a pending approval, there's one person authorized to override, and that's the approver below.

account owner for tagep-bafof: Norael Gilax Juleth

to the Tallyhouse CSV import wizard, please verify three things: column-mapping logic handles duplicate headers, the validation step rejects rows exceeding the configured byte limit, and failed rows are written to the quarantine bucket rather than silently dropped. Reviewers should run the integration suite locally, since CI skips the slow mapping tests. The suite calls our internal Rowmill validation service, and unauthenticated calls will fail fast with a 401, which looks confusingly like a mapping bug. Authenticate using the key below.

app token of hahig-bawef = qvz4-jEJj

## Fan-out backpressure — Heraldpipe

Heraldpipe fans notifications out to downstream channels. If the queue depth alert fires, do not add consumers first — check whether the Gullwick push gateway is throttling. Backpressure is intentional; the limiter sheds load to protect delivery ordering. Only raise limits if lag exceeds ten minutes and the gateway is healthy. Adjustments go through the limiter config, whose current values are shown below.

config for taguf-yahap:
DRUIX_HOST=druix.lumicsys.internal
DRUIX_PORT=7000

## Bloom Filter Front-End

Quick primer: Sievework sits in front of the Kestrel KV store and rejects lookups for keys that definitely don't exist, which saves us a pile of reads per release. Before cutting a build, make sure staging's `.env` includes the filter-sync credential, added on the line right after this sentence:

sealed setting: LEDGER_TOKEN20=6148d35bbb480b0ab79e

Night-shift staff: Floor 4 of the Tellhaven Building opens this week. After 21:00, access is via the rear stairwell only; the lifts are locked out overnight during the settling period. Complete a walk-through of the new floor once per shift and log it. The stairwell keypad accepts the code below.

badge for yahop-fawep: bdg-XBKXI-68071